CDC Regional Training and Medical Consultations Centers
The four CDC-funded TB Regional Training and Medical Consultation Centers (RTMCCs) provide TB-related medical consultation, develop TB educational materials, and also provide training and technical assistance for state and local TB program staff. The RTMCCs are regionally assigned to cover all 50 states and U.S. territories.
